Our commitment to accessibility
Role-Match aims to meet the standards set by the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G 2.2 AA). Our platform is designed for compatibility with assistive technologies like screen readers and keyboard navigation. Here’s what we’re doing to deliver on this promise:
​
- 
Using accessibility tools to find and remove barriers
 - 
Ensuring consistent, proper language settings
 - 
Building clear, logical page structures and heading hierarchies
 - 
Adding descriptive alt text for all images
 - 
Maintaining colour contrast ratios for readability
 - 
Minimising motion and animation elements
 - 
Making multimedia content accessible
